    The relationship between empowerment and effectiveness of staff (case study: national bank staff in Guilan province)

    Effectiveness is one of the management concepts considered and studied always by management scientists and experts. The aim of this study was to investigate the effects of different dimensions of empowerment (servicing staff, staff monitoring, consulting staff, and training staff) on dimensions of effectiveness of staff (staff satisfaction and staff performance). This study is applied in terms of data collection and it is survey type of descriptive study in terms of data collection. The study population includes staff of National Bank branches in Guilan province, that their number is 1397 people. Cochran formula was used to determine sample size of study and 302 people were selected as minimum sample of study. Simple random sampling was used as method of sampling. Fir increased confidence, 360 questionnaires were distributed that 315 questionnaires were returned and analyzed. Method of data collection is using questionnaire distributed among samples of study after its validity and reliability were confirmed.SPSS software was used to analyze the data in descriptive statistics section and structural equation modeling using AMOS software was used in the inferential statistics using AMOS software to test the hypotheses of study. The results showed there is significant positive correlation between different dimensions of empowerment and dimensions of effectiveness of staff.Keywords: staff effectiveness, staff empowerment, staff training, staff performance, staff satisfactio

    Clinical and course indicators of bipolar disorder type I with and without opioid dependence

    BACKGROUND: The existing evidence about the clinical situations of the bipolar patients with opioid dependence is scarce. The present study was carried out to compare the clinical features and course of the bipolar disorder type I regarding the two subgroups of opioid dependent and non-dependent. METHODS: There were 178 adult patients with bipolar disorder type I consecutively referred to the Iran Hospital of Psychiatry, Tehran, Iran, from January 2008 to January 2009 who enrolled in the study. The Persian Structured Clinical Interview for DSM-IV axis I disorders (SCID-I), HDRS-17, and Y-MRS were administered for all patients. Other clinical information was gathered through the face-to-face interviews with the probands and the hospital records. The T test, Chi square test and logistic regression were used to analyze the data. RESULTS: The mean age of probands were 33.6 (± 11.1) years old and they were mostly male. Among the evaluated indices, the factors gender, anxiety disorders comorbidity, non-adherence, and positive family history were different significantly and independently from the other studied factors between opioid dependent and non-dependent bipolar patients. CONCLUSIONS: Despite some differences, the opioid dependent and non-dependent bipolar patients did not have any significant difference regarding most of the examined clinical and course indices

    Obsessive-compulsive disorder in dermatology outpatients

    Introduction. Epidemiological findings have suggested that a large number of obsessional patients refer initially to dermatologists for their problems and their obsessions go undiagnosed. The goal of the present study is to investigate the frequency of OCD in a group of dermatology outpatients. Method. A total of 144 outpatients of a dermatology clinic in a general hospital who agreed to participate in the study were selected. The patients were screened for DSM-IV OCD using item H of the Mini-International Neuropsychiatric Interview. Those who were OCD-positives on the interview were then screened and rated for severity on the Yale-Brown Obsessive-Compulsive Scale (YBOCS). Results. A total of 20 patients (14) qualified for a diagnosis of OCD. Somatic obsessions and washing compulsions were the most reported symptoms. The majority of OCD-positive patients suffered from acne. Conclusion. The frequency of OCD in the dermatology population may be 4-5 times higher than in the general population. Identification and referral for psychiatric consultation may aid in better management of both disorders. © 2007 Taylor & Francis

    Birkhoff type decompositions and the Baker-Campbell-Hausdorff recursion

    We describe a unification of several apparently unrelated factorizations arisen from quantum field theory, vertex operator algebras, combinatorics and numerical methods in differential equations. The unification is given by a Birkhoff type decomposition that was obtained from the Baker-Campbell-Hausdorff formula in our study of the Hopf algebra approach of Connes and Kreimer to renormalization in perturbative quantum field theory. There we showed that the Birkhoff decomposition of Connes and Kreimer can be obtained from a certain Baker-Campbell-Hausdorff recursion formula in the presence of a Rota-Baxter operator. We will explain how the same decomposition generalizes the factorization of formal exponentials and uniformization for Lie algebras that arose in vertex operator algebra and conformal field theory, and the even-odd decomposition of combinatorial Hopf algebra characters as well as to the Lie algebra polar decomposition as used in the context of the approximation of matrix exponentials in ordinary differential equations.Comment: accepted for publication in Comm. in Math.     HSP70/IL-2 treated NK cells effectively cross the blood brain barrier and target tumor cells in a rat model of induced glioblastoma multiforme (GBM)

    Natural killer (NK) cell therapy is one of the most promising treatments for Glioblastoma Multiforme (GBM). However, this emerging technology is limited by the availability of sufficient numbers of fully functional cells. Here, we investigated the efficacy of NK cells that were expanded and treated by interleukin-2 (IL-2) and heat shock protein 70 (HSP70), both in vitro and in vivo. Proliferation and cytotoxicity assays were used to assess the functionality of NK cells in vitro, after which treated and naïve NK cells were administrated intracranially and systemically to compare the potential antitumor activities in our in vivo rat GBM models. In vitro assays provided strong evidence of NK cell efficacy against C6 tumor cells. In vivo tracking of NK cells showed efficient homing around and within the tumor site. Furthermore, significant amelioration of the tumor in rats treated with HSP70/Il-2-treated NK cells as compared to those subjected to nontreated NK cells, as confirmed by MRI, proved the efficacy of adoptive NK cell therapy. Moreover, results obtained with systemic injection confirmed migration of activated NK cells over the blood brain barrier and subsequent targeting of GBM tumor cells. Our data suggest that administration of HSP70/Il-2-treated NK cells may be a promising therapeutic approach to be considered in the treatment of GBM. © 2020 by the authors.     α:Non-α and Gγ:Aγ globin chain ratios in thalassemia intermedia patients treated with hydroxyurea

    Objectives: To elucidate the possible ways by which hydroxyurea molecules affect globin chain (α or β-like) synthesis. Methods: A total of 23 thalassemia intermedia patients (13 male and 10 female) aged between 5 and 26 years were treated for five months with 15 mg/(kg-day) of hydroxyurea. Hemoglobins electrophoresis and globin chain electrophoresis was performed on each sample at different time points before and during the treatment. Results: Fetal hemoglobin increased significantly in most patients and average episodes of transfusion decreased. Both Gγ and Aγ-globin chains increased significantly and α-globin:Nonα-globin chain as well as Gγ-globin:Aγ globin chains ratios decreased. Conclusions: Improvement in α:non-α ratio and consequent decrease of free α-globin chain might be the cause of beneficial effects of hydroxyurea therapy. Two patients who felt better didn't show significant increase in their fetal hemoglobin level, and this is in contradiction with the hypothesis claiming that the HbF level increase is the cause of such therapeutic effect. In spite of the unclear mechanism of action of this drug, hydroxyurea therapy had noticeable impacts on thalassemia intermedia and also sickle cell disease and even patients suffering from thalassemia major. © 2014 by the Asian Pacific Journal of Tropical Biomedicine

    The Effects of Synbiotic Supplementation on Carotid Intima-Media Thickness, Biomarkers of Inflammation, and Oxidative Stress in People with Overweight, Diabetes, and Coronary Heart Disease: a Randomized, Double-Blind, Placebo-Controlled Trial

    Synbiotics are known to exert multiple beneficial effects, including anti-inflammatory and antioxidant actions. The aim of this study was to evaluate the effects of synbiotic supplementation on carotid intima-media thickness (CIMT), biomarkers of inflammation, and oxidative stress in people with overweight, diabetes, and coronary heart disease (CHD). This randomized, double-blind, placebo-controlled trial was conducted and involved 60 people with overweight, diabetes, and CHD, aged 50�85 years old. Participants were randomly allocated into two groups to take either synbiotic supplements containing three probiotic bacteria spices Lactobacillus acidophilus strain T16 (IBRC-M10785), Lactobacillus casei strain T2 (IBRC-M10783), and Bifidobacterium bifidum strain T1 (IBRC-M10771) (2 � 10 9  CFU/g each) plus 800 mg inulin or placebo (n = 30 each group) for 12 weeks. Fasting blood samples were taken at baseline and after the 12-week intervention period to determine metabolic variables. After the 12-week intervention, compared with the placebo, synbiotic supplementation significantly reduced serum high-sensitivity C-reactive protein (hs-CRP) (� 3101.7 ± 5109.1 vs. � 6.2 ± 3163.6 ng/mL, P = 0.02), plasma malondialdehyde (MDA) (� 0.6 ± 1.0 vs. � 0.1 ± 0.3 μmol/L, P = 0.01), and significantly increased nitric oxide (NO) levels (+ 7.8 ± 10.3 vs. � 3.6 ± 6.9 μmol/L, P < 0.001). We did not observe any significant changes of synbiotic supplementation on other biomarkers of oxidative stress and CIMT levels. Overall, synbiotic supplementation for 12 weeks among people with overweight, diabetes, and CHD had beneficial effects on serum hs-CRP, plasma NO, and MDA levels; however, it did not have any effect on other biomarkers of oxidative stress and CIMT levels. © 2017, Springer Science+Business Media, LLC

    Glioblastoma cancer stem cell biology: Potential theranostic targets

    Glioblastoma multiforme (GBM) is among the most incurable cancers. GBMs survival rate has not markedly improved, despite new radical surgery protocols, the introduction of new anticancer drugs, new treatment protocols, and advances in radiation techniques. The low efficacy of therapy, and short interval between remission and recurrence, could be attributed to the resistance of a small fraction of tumorigenic cells to treatment. The existence and importance of cancer stem cells (CSCs) is perceived by some as controversial. Experimental evidences suggest that the presence of therapy-resistant glioblastoma stem cells (GSCs) could explain tumor recurrence and metastasis. Some scientists, including most of the authors of this review, believe that GSCs are the driving force behind GBM relapses, whereas others however, question the existence of GSCs. Evidence has accumulated indicating that non-tumorigenic cancer cells with high heterogeneity, could undergo reprogramming and become GSCs. Hence, targeting GSCs as the �root cells� initiating malignancy has been proposed to eradicate this devastating disease. Most standard treatments fail to completely eradicate GSCs, which can then cause the recurrence of the disease. To effectively target GSCs, a comprehensive understanding of the biology of GSCs as well as the mechanisms by which these cells survive during treatment and develop into new tumor, is urgently needed. Herein, we provide an overview of the molecular features of GSCs, and elaborate how to facilitate their detection and efficient targeting for therapeutic interventions. We also discuss GBM classifications based on the molecular stem cell subtypes with a focus on potential therapeutic approaches. © 201

    Pulmonary Mycobacterium Simiae infection and HTLV1 infection: an incidental co-infection or a predisposing factor?

    There is little information on atypical mycobacterium and human T lymphothropic virus Type I (HTLV-I) co-infection. We present the first case of pulmonary M. simiae infection in co-infection with HTLV-1, confirmed by ELISA antibody test and Western Blot. We discuss the clinical characteristics and laboratory tests of the patient and presumptive immunological relation. We propose that in patients with the HTLV infection and pulmonary symptoms and signs compatible with tuberculosis, evaluation for atypical mycobacteriosis may be recommendable
